Low-creep high-alumina refractory brick is a type of high-performance refractory material with excellent thermal stability and resistance to thermal shock. It has become an essential material for high-temperature industrial furnaces, such as cement kilns, steelmaking furnaces, and glass melting furnaces. The product standard of low-creep high-alumina refractory brick is GB/T 2988-2023.
Classification:
Low-creep high-alumina refractory brick is classified into three grades based on its creep rate: Class A, Class B, and Class C. The creep rate is the primary technical parameter for evaluating the quality of the product. The smaller the creep rate, the better the product quality. In general, Class A low-creep high-alumina refractory brick has the smallest creep rate and the highest performance.
Technical Parameters:
In addition to the creep rate, low-creep high-alumina refractory brick has other technical parameters, such as bulk density, apparent porosity, cold crushing strength, and thermal conductivity. The technical parameters are closely related to the product's performance and application. For example, high bulk density and low apparent porosity are essential for improving the product's resistance to thermal shock.
Production Process:
The production process of low-creep high-alumina refractory brick includes raw material selection, preparation, molding, drying, firing, and inspection. The raw material for low-creep high-alumina refractory brick is usually high-alumina bauxite, which has a high alumina content and a low impurity content. The molding method can be dry pressing, semi-dry pressing, or extrusion. After molding, the product is dried and then fired in a high-temperature kiln. The firing temperature, holding time, and cooling rate are critical factors that affect the product quality. After firing, the product is inspected and tested to ensure that it meets the required technical parameters.
